What Makes a Great SJYC Staff Member

Here’s what we’ve learned over the years: the most successful staff members at SJYC share a few key traits. If this sounds like you, we hope you’ll consider applying!

  1. Responsibility & Maturity: Camp staff are trusted with the care and safety of young campers. Being dependable, professional, and calm under pressure is essential—not just for the job, but for the kids who look up to you.

  2. Initiative & Problem-Solving: Great staff see what needs to be done and do it—without waiting to be asked. Whether it’s jumping in to clean up a mess or coming up with a creative activity on the fly, self-starters thrive at camp.

  3. Positive Attitude: Camp can be challenging, and the days are long—but the right attitude makes all the difference. Enthusiasm, flexibility, and a sense of humor help set the tone for everyone around you.

  4. Teamwork & Communication: SJYC is a team effort. You’ll be living and working alongside others, and success means collaborating, communicating clearly, being open to feedback, and supporting each other every day.

  5. Passion for Working with Kids: At the core of everything we do is a love for children and a desire to help them grow. You don’t need to be a teaching expert—but you do need to be kind, patient, and excited to make a difference.
